Features
The CRST030N10N is a 100V N-channel MOSFET with the following key features:
- Low On-Resistance (RDS(on)): Typically 3.0 mΩ at VGS = 10V, reducing conduction losses.
- High Current Handling: Supports up to 120A continuous drain current (ID).
- Fast Switching: Optimized for high-efficiency power applications (e.g., DC-DC converters, motor drives).
- Low Gate Charge (Qg): Enhances switching performance and reduces drive losses.
- Avalanche Energy Rated: Improves reliability in rugged conditions.
- TO-252 (DPAK) Package: Compact and suitable for space-constrained designs.
Ideal for automotive, industrial, and power management systems requiring high efficiency and robustness.

Pinout
The CRST030N10N is a 3-pin N-channel MOSFET with the following pin functions:
1. Gate (G): Controls the switching operation.
2. Drain (D): Connects to the load (high-side terminal).
3. Source (S): Connects to ground (low-side terminal).
Key features:
- 100V drain-source voltage (VDS).
- 30A continuous drain current (ID).
- Low on-resistance (RDS(on)).
Commonly used in power switching applications like motor drives and DC-DC converters.
